From 68f5afd09c9aec61f59332482411a8e94e563385 Mon Sep 17 00:00:00 2001 From: n-stefan <38526229+n-stefan@users.noreply.github.com> Date: Mon, 15 Mar 2021 08:52:46 +0200 Subject: [PATCH] Fix WebSPA pager display (#1629) --- src/Web/WebSPA/Client/modules/catalog/catalog.component.ts | 2 +- src/Web/WebSPA/Client/modules/shared/components/pager/pager.ts | 2 -- 2 files changed, 1 insertion(+), 3 deletions(-) diff --git a/src/Web/WebSPA/Client/modules/catalog/catalog.component.ts b/src/Web/WebSPA/Client/modules/catalog/catalog.component.ts index 18b30d4b7..c4538b393 100644 --- a/src/Web/WebSPA/Client/modules/catalog/catalog.component.ts +++ b/src/Web/WebSPA/Client/modules/catalog/catalog.component.ts @@ -95,7 +95,7 @@ export class CatalogComponent implements OnInit { itemsPage : catalog.pageSize, totalItems : catalog.count, totalPages: Math.ceil(catalog.count / catalog.pageSize), - items: catalog.pageSize + items: catalog.data.length }; }); } diff --git a/src/Web/WebSPA/Client/modules/shared/components/pager/pager.ts b/src/Web/WebSPA/Client/modules/shared/components/pager/pager.ts index 9be34463a..eecc6f995 100644 --- a/src/Web/WebSPA/Client/modules/shared/components/pager/pager.ts +++ b/src/Web/WebSPA/Client/modules/shared/components/pager/pager.ts @@ -25,8 +25,6 @@ export class Pager implements OnInit, OnChanges { ngOnChanges() { if (this.model) { - this.model.items = (this.model.itemsPage > this.model.totalItems) ? this.model.totalItems : this.model.itemsPage; - this.buttonStates.previousDisabled = (this.model.actualPage == 0); this.buttonStates.nextDisabled = (this.model.actualPage + 1 >= this.model.totalPages); }